It is usually best when getting a new snake, to give it atleast a week to adjust to its new home and surroundings without messing with them. I would say, they need some time to adjust. Wait atleast another week before trying to feed.
Also, do you have any hides in their tubs? Or do you have them in a rack where the three sides or closed in? Sometimes moving a ball python to a larger enclosure can stress them slightly to where they stop eating for a little bit. Keep in mind as well, this is breeding season. Most males and some females stop eating during this period.

X2 on the wait a week and then offer the only other question I have is how are you thawing/heating the prey. I leave mine over night in the fridge to thaw warm in hot tap water to temp then heat with a blow dryer in the room to just about 100F then offer. If I dont heat them correctly I get a refusal everytime. My large girl is she and I have to just drop the prey in her tank and walk away its almost always gone in a couple hours. Hope this helps :)
